SOLOMON — When Chapman resident Ken Wood had farm equipment on his more than 500 acres of land destroyed by an EF-4 tornado on May 25, he never thought he’d be able to use any of it again.

He decided to donate the damaged equipment to Abilene Machine, 407 Old Highway 40, which sells new and used after-market tractors and combine parts and other farm equipment, and where he’d been a longtime customer.

“I’ve seen them take a lot of damaged equipment and parts that I thought were beyond repair and make it work again,” he said.

Among the damaged items were a combine, headers and a 1953 McCormick Super H Farmall tractor. The tractor had been purchased brand new by Wood’s father, Raymond Wood.

The tractor was rebuilt by recent Salina Area Technical College diesel technology graduate Andy Henry, who now works full time on his family farm in Nemaha County.

Henry said he had to take out the old parts, put in new parts, weld up old parts, overhaul the engine and more.
